Event Details

Wreckage is an exciting and significant collaboration between Australian composers Oren Ambarchi [Sunn 0))), Jim O'Rourke, John Zorn] and James Rushford [Golden Fur, Jon Rose String Quartet, Francis Plagne].  This exceptional work was premiered in September 2011 at Oslo's Ultima Contemporary Music Festival, and will now be given its Australian premiere.  Cycling through a set of asymmetrical harmonic and rhythmic patterns, the composition is a study in displacement.  The material, though repetitive, shifts itself in unpredictable ways to create an amorphous, and extremely delicate, sonic world.  Wreckage draws upon both avant-garde and avant-pop sensibilities, loosely influenced by the work of Alvin Lucier, Luciano Cilio and Roberto Cacciapaglia.  This is a reflection of both composers' engagement with rock, experimental, and improvised musics.
